| | | Nice pics. I was just there the other day myself. That is the Cherry St. Cemetery, it is kept up by a local church. They have redone some of the headstones, but not all. Macon is a great place for cemeteries and factories. Rose Hill is a well known and very old cemetery that a lot of people go to.
